Clonazepam is a medication commonly utilized to treat various psychiatric disorders. It works by increasing the effects of a neurotransmitter called GABA in the brain, which has relaxing properties. Clonazepam is particularly effective in managing anxiety. However, it's essential to understand the potential unwanted reactions associated with this medication.
- Common side effects can include drowsiness, dizziness, fatigue, and impaired coordination.
- In some cases, clonazepam may cause more serious side effects such as mood changes, memory problems, or allergic reactions.
It is crucial to speak with your doctor before taking clonazepam and to follow their recommendations carefully. Refrain from mixing clonazepam with alcohol or other central nervous system depressants, as this can lead to dangerous interactions.
Patients with certain health issues, such as liver disease or respiratory problems, may need to exercise extra carefulness when taking clonazepam. Regular checkups by your doctor are essential to ensure the safe and effective use of this medication.

The Pharmacology of Clonazepam: Wirkstoff Explained
Clonazepam exhibits a unique pharmacological profile due to its actions on the central nervous system. It chiefly functions as a benzodiazepine receptor agonist, attaching with GABA receptors here to enhance the inhibitory effects of gamma-aminobutyric acid (GABA). This modulation results in decreased neuronal excitability and a calming effect. The drug absorption of clonazepam are characterized by its relatively slow onset of action, prolonged duration throughout effects, and significant hepatic metabolism.
These factors contribute to its therapeutic utility in managing various conditions such as anxiety disorders, panic attacks, epilepsy, and akathisia. However, it's important to note that clonazepam may to be addictive and necessitates careful supervision by a healthcare professional. Understanding the pharmacological basis of clonazepam is crucial for its safe and effective use.
